Rádio Sepé Tiaraju is a Brazilian radio station based in Santo Ângelo, in the state of Rio Grande do Sul. It was founded in 1962 and is affiliated with the Catholic Church, operating under the Missioneira Network of Communication. The station broadcasts a mix of religious programming, local news, cultural content, and music, with a focus on serving the local community. Its name honors Sepé Tiaraju, a Guarani leader and historical figure in the region.
